Origin and meaning
gift of God (Hebrew)
Matthew originates from the Hebrew name Mattityahu via Greek and Latin scripture. In the Philippines, it is a very common given name among Christian families, favored both for its New Testament significance and its contemporary English appeal.
Matthew is the English form of the Greek Matthaios, which derives from the Hebrew name Mattityahu, meaning 'gift of God'. It entered the Philippines primarily through American English influence and Christian biblical traditions.

In the Philippines
Frequently shortened to 'Matt' or 'Matty', and occasionally used in compound names like Matthew James or John Matthew.
Related forms
- Mateo Spanish
- Matteo Italian
- Mathieu French
- Mateus Portuguese
